What are the five types of gambling?

Gambling comes in many different forms. Commercial gambling includes lotteries, instant lotteries, number games (such as Lotto and Keno), sports betting, horse betting, poker and other card games, casino table games (such as roulette and craps), bingo, and electronic gaming machines (EGMs).

What is the difference between the lottery and the sweepstakes?

Unlike a sweepstakes, a lottery is a promotional device by which items of value (prizes) are awarded to members of the public by chance, but which requires some form of payment to participate.

Know the rules

In Canada, running a raffle on Facebook or social media is illegal, no matter your province. Religious, charitable, nonprofit organizations, amateur sports groups, agricultural fairs, and exhibitions can apply for a license or permit. You must request a community license if the anticipated gross revenue is $5,000 or less. For a raffle with an anticipated gross revenue of $5,000 or more, you must apply for a standard raffle license. The Liquor, Gaming, and Cannabis Authority of Manitoba permits charitable organizations to host different raffles.
